The work is related to this research project
The work is part of the Collaborative Research Center TRR 402 “DediGrad”, in which, among other things, a highly adaptive production process for injection-molded components with continuously configurable fiber architecture is being researched. The aim is to research a manufacturing process for intrinsically graded, additively manufactured test specimens, which are then heated above the melting point in an external mold and subsequently converted into injection-molded components.
